Vocalist Janet Stevenson will present a house concert, "Portrait of Carmen - A Tribute to Carmen McRae" on Sunday, May 19, 2013, from 3:00 - 6:00 pm. The event, at the home of Janet Stevenson and David Swan, is sponsored by the Dunwoody Jazz Society and admission is by a voluntary donation to the jazz society in any amount. Pianist Jez Graham will accompany Janet on piano and Johnny Knapp will talk about  his experiences playing with Carmen McRae..

Carmen McRae's behind-the-beat phrasing, ironic interpretations of song lyrics, and impeccable musicianship made her one of the most influential jazz vocalists of the 20th century. The program will include both music and anecdotes about Carmen's life. Janet will sing a number of rarely-heard songs that were recorded by Carmen on several different albums. 

Janet has been singing jazz professionally for over 20 years. Her most recent CD is Believe in Spring. A track from the CD, Just in Time, was chosen as a “Download Of The Day”, on AllAboutJazz.com, where it has been downloaded more than 1600 times to date.. In addition to leading her own jazz quartet, she has performed with many notable jazz musicians, including Cleveland Eaton, who first “discovered” her in their hometown of Birmingham, Alabama. Eaton is the former bassist with the Count Basie Orchestra and the Ramsey Lewis Trio and has also accompanied Ella Fitzgerald, Sarah Vaughan and many other notable jazz vocalists. Johnny Knapp is a versatile pianist, arranger and conductor who has worked with Carmen McRae, Billie Holiday, Tal Farlow, Miles Davis, Paul Chambers, Mary Martin and many others.
